What do you think is more important – inner or outer beauty? one of the Russian classics said: «Everything in a person should be beautiful – his face, clothes, soul, and thoughts.» The relevance of this phrase is clearly visible today, its most complete expression can be found in Islam, where a person is commanded not only to avoid sinful thoughts and take care of the state of his soul, but also to observe the cleanliness and neatness of his body and clothes. It is said in the hadith that «Allah is beautiful and loves beauty.» However, sometimes these two aspirations in a person – spiritual beauty and external beauty – cannot be combined and become intertwined. Some people may think that external appearance is not so important, putting the beauty of the soul on a pedestal – good character, good intentions, forget about the clothes they wear, and do not pay attention to their external beauty, others, on the other hand, are too zealous about their appearance, adorn their bodies with the best clothes, make beauty an object of worship, and at the same time forget the state of their souls. But it should be remembered that these two sides, which determine the beauty of a person, are of different natures and cannot be opposed to each other, because each of them has its own value and meaning. If spiritual beauty gives a person qualitative values, it strengthens a person’s character, teaches patience and modesty, it can be the practical meaning of appearance – a Muslim with neat appearance, beautiful and clean clothes can create a positive image not only about himself, but also about the whole religion and leave a good impression on others, it is the combination of moral and aesthetic sides that defines the unified idea of Islam. Confirmation of this can be found in one of the hadiths, where Abu l-Ahwas al-Jashami said: «One day, the prophet saw me in old, torn clothes and asked about my financial situation. I answered that I am a very rich man. „What kind of wealth do you have?“, „All that Allah has given me are camels and sheep,“ I said to the prophet. „In that case, show me the generous favor given to you,“ he advised me in this regard» (narrated by Ahmad, Tirmidhi, Nisa’i).
Another example of beauty and exceptional morality is the example of Imam Abu Hanifah.
In addition to his high education, this scientist also paid a lot of attention to his appearance. It is known that he has a long beard, wears beautiful clothes, wears a turban and sandals.
Abu Hanifa’s voice was charming, distinguished by his eloquence, he often used perfume, and he recognized his appearance by his smell. therefore, the institutions of Islam not only forbid, but rather encourage one to adorn oneself in the best clothes, guided by the principle of moderation and the golden mean of not allowing extravagance, arrogance and pride. about this in the Qur’an: «O Lords of Mind, put on your clothes in the places where you prostrate to Allah.
